The Governor of the North West Region, Adolphe Lele L’Afrique has promised to deal with forces loyal to Activists fighting to restore the State of Southern Cameroon, if they attempt to disrupt end-of-year Examinations in the region.

He promised the “Ambazonia Fighters” that any such idea to disrupt the exams will be met with strong resistance and that they will be crushed mercilessly.

He said talking about end of year examinations, “We are ready to face and crush those who will dare to disrupt the writing of the GCE and other exams.  These enemies shall be dealt with mercilessly,”

Mr Lele L’Afrique made the statements in the North West regional capital Bamenda after a meeting grouping regional stakeholders to plan ahead of this year’s end of year examinations especially the General certificate of Education, GCE.

He told participants that his office is working tirelessly with Defense Forces to make sure the exams are written hitch free, urging parents to corporate with the forces to facilitate their work.

The Governor said the government has done a lot to solve the Anglophone crisis but decried the continuous burnings, looting, killings, intimidations among others. “Actually, we are now at crossroads and nobody can tell what will happen the next moment.  It is so because the enemy is invisible. We must fish them out, they live with us and we cannot continue to pretend,” he said.

The meeting ended with Governor Lele L’Afrique assuring teachers that better days are ahead. He also thanked them for their steadfastness despite the threats they faced from invisible forces.
